Release. 17 October (1978-10-17) – 19 December 1978 (1978-12-19) Connections is a science education television series created, written, and presented by British science historian James Burke. The series was produced and directed by Mick Jackson of the BBC Science and Features Department and first aired in 1978 (UK) and 1979 (US).
